Abstract: | We compare the analytical performance of a modern quadrupole-based ICP-MS (“X-Series”, Thermo-Electron, Winsford, UK) with
a single-collector double-focusing sector-field ICP-MS (“Axiom”, VG Elemental, Winsford, UK) for uranium isotopic measurements
in environmental samples. We focus on the precision and accuracy obtained with both instruments for the 235U/238U isotopic ratios and on the abundance sensitivity that is a key parameter for low 236U/238U isotopic ratios measurements. We observe that isotopic measurements are more precise accurate with the “X-Series” than with
the “Axiom”. Besides, we demonstrate that the “Axiom’s” higher abundance sensitivity limits its capability to measure 236U/238U ratio below a few ppm. |
